Default Bad Engine

I just found out that the #7 piston is @ 25 PSI. They tell me that I need to rebuild the entire motor, it will cost about $2,500 dollars. I have a 4.1 engine in the car. Q, can they just fix the bad piston or should I go and have the entire motor redone. The car has over 140,000 miles on the meter. HELP

Default RE: Bad Engine

Jasper is very highly regarded and has a 3-year unconditional, transferrable warranty that includes labor. Their list price for one 4.1 Cadillac is $2627. Follow the link to get a price for your egine.
